Automotive Purge Valves - Key Trends and Drivers
Automotive purge valves are critical components in a vehicle's evaporative emission control system (EVAP), designed to prevent the release of harmful fuel vapors into the atmosphere. These valves regulate the flow of vapors from the charcoal canister, where they are stored, to the engine intake manifold, where they are burned during combustion. By controlling this process, purge valves help reduce the emission of volatile organic compounds (VOCs), which contribute to air pollution and smog formation. Modern purge valves are electronically controlled, allowing for precise management of vapor flow based on engine operating conditions. This not only helps in maintaining environmental standards but also optimizes engine performance and fuel efficiency.The design and functionality of automotive purge valves have evolved significantly over the years, driven by stringent environmental regulations and advancements in automotive technology. Early systems relied on simple mechanical controls, but contemporary purge valves are highly sophisticated, incorporating sensors and electronic controls to adjust vapor flow dynamically. These advancements ensure that the EVAP system operates efficiently under various driving conditions, from idle to high-speed operation. Furthermore, modern purge valves are designed to be robust and durable, capable of withstanding the harsh under-hood environment characterized by extreme temperatures and exposure to various chemicals. This reliability is crucial for maintaining vehicle emissions within regulatory limits and ensuring the long-term functionality of the vehicle's emission control system.
The growth in the automotive purge valves market is driven by several factors. One of the primary drivers is the increasing global focus on reducing vehicular emissions to combat climate change and improve air quality. Regulatory bodies worldwide, such as the Environmental Protection Agency (EPA) in the United States and the European Union's emissions standards, mandate stringent controls on vehicle emissions, thereby driving the demand for efficient EVAP systems and components like purge valves. Technological advancements in automotive electronics and sensor technology have also spurred market growth, enabling the development of more precise and reliable purge valves. Additionally, the rise in vehicle production, particularly in emerging economies, contributes to the increased demand for automotive purge valves. The growing consumer preference for environmentally friendly and fuel-efficient vehicles further boosts market expansion. These factors, combined with ongoing innovations in emission control technologies, ensure the sustained growth of the automotive purge valves market, aligning with global efforts to create cleaner and more efficient transportation solutions.
